The TMP47C200BN is a microcontroller manufactured by Toshiba Semiconductor and Storage. It belongs to Toshiba's 4-bit microcontroller family, known for its low power consumption and versatile functionality. This microcontroller is commonly used in a variety of consumer electronics and industrial control applications where cost-effectiveness and energy efficiency are paramount.

Additional Details
The TMP47C200BN is characterized by its simple instruction set, making it easy to program for basic control tasks. Its low operating voltage and current contribute to significant power savings, crucial for battery-operated devices. The integrated timer/counter facilitates precise timing and control functions. The microcontroller’s I/O ports can be configured as inputs or outputs, providing flexibility in interfacing with external components. The internal ROM stores the program code, while the RAM is used for data storage during program execution. Interrupt handling allows the microcontroller to respond quickly to external events. This IC is often used in applications where minimal processing power is needed and low power consumption is a key design consideration. The internal oscillator circuits simplify the design and reduce the need for external components. Its robust design makes it a suitable candidate for use in different environmental conditions typically found in industrial applications.
